Compute Marketplace

Definition ∞ A compute marketplace is a platform facilitating the buying and selling of computational resources. Participants can offer their unused processing power or acquire necessary compute capacity for various tasks. These marketplaces often leverage distributed networks to aggregate and allocate resources efficiently.
Context ∞ Decentralized compute marketplaces are gaining traction within the blockchain ecosystem, offering an alternative to centralized cloud providers for AI training, data processing, and other intensive tasks. These platforms aim to provide more censorship-resistant and cost-effective computing power. A central consideration involves ensuring the reliability, security, and verifiable execution of computations in a trustless environment.
